Alex Denny is a 25-year-old football player who plays as a defensive midfielder, born on April 12, 2000, who is right-footed. Follow Alex Denny on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

In the 2020/2021 League Two season, Alex Denny has recorded 0 goals, 0 assists, 509 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 6.21, 1 yellow card.

Alex Denny's career has also included time at TNS, Salford City, Morecambe, and Everton.

On the international stage, Alex Denny has represented England U17.

Throughout their career, Alex Denny has won 4 titles: Premier League (2021/2022) and Welsh Cup (2021/2022) with TNS and Premier League Cup (2018/2019) and Premier League 2 (2018/2019) with Everton U23.
